Output 0910434976bff73470437728d929ac1f26917853a10dd6df6d5ef8a18c554e8a:0

value
6827369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874898c38b634c18c309b8ade18bb7251679910f OP_EQUAL
address
3E2L7YsdxfVV6oRYukvLg1dzj8DsGP7ZVL
transaction
0910434976bff73470437728d929ac1f26917853a10dd6df6d5ef8a18c554e8a
confirmations
501554
spent
true